Types of Risks in Clearing Operations

In clearing operations, understanding the various risks involved is essential for effective risk management. The primary risks include market risk, credit risk, operational risk, and settlement risk. Each poses unique challenges that must be carefully monitored and mitigated to ensure financial stability.

Market risk arises from fluctuations in asset prices or interest rates that can adversely affect the value of positions held within the clearing process. Credit risk pertains to the possibility that a counterparty may default on its obligations, exposing the clearinghouse to potential losses. Operational risk involves failures in internal processes, systems, or human error, which can disrupt clearing activities and compromise safety. Settlement risk refers to the chance that one party fulfills its payment obligations while the other default, risking the integrity of the settlement process.

To manage these risks effectively, institutions employ specific techniques, such as stress testing, collateral management, and rigorous credit assessments. Identifying and assessing risks systematically helps mitigate losses and maintains the resilience of clearing operations, ultimately safeguarding financial markets against unforeseen disruptions.

Market Risk

Market risk in clearing refers to the potential financial loss resulting from fluctuations in market prices that impact the value ofCollateral, securities, or derivatives held within the clearing process. It is a primary concern for clearing institutions tasked with safeguarding market stability.

This type of risk arises due to unpredictable price movements in underlying assets, such as equities, interest rates, or foreign exchange rates. Sudden shifts can significantly affect the value of outstanding positions, potentially causing losses if positions need to be liquidated quickly.

Managing market risk involves continuous monitoring of market conditions and implementing robust risk control measures. Clearing houses often set limits on the size of exposures and require margin calls to offset potential losses caused by adverse price movements.

Effective risk management in clearing institutions relies on sophisticated models and stress testing techniques. These tools help predict possible future scenarios and ensure that adequate capital buffers are maintained to absorb shocks originating from market volatility.

Credit Risk

Credit risk in clearing refers to the potential loss that a clearing institution faces if a counterparty fails to meet its financial obligations. It is a critical component of risk management in clearing operations, as it directly impacts the financial stability of the clearinghouse and its members.

Effective management of credit risk involves continuous assessment of counterparties’ creditworthiness, using financial metrics and credit scoring models. Clearing institutions often impose collateral requirements to mitigate potential losses from defaulting parties.

To reduce credit risk exposure, many clearinghouses employ a framework that includes pre-transaction credit checks and real-time monitoring of members’ financial health. These measures help ensure that only counterparties with adequate credit profiles participate in the clearing process.

Overall, controlling credit risk in clearing safeguards against systemic disruptions, fostering confidence in the financial markets and ensuring operational resilience.

Settlement Risk

Settlement risk, often considered in the context of clearing operations, refers to the possibility that the final transfer of securities and payment does not occur as expected. This risk arises when one party fulfills its obligations but the counterparty fails to deliver, leading to potential financial loss.

In clearing processes, this risk is particularly relevant during the settlement phase, which involves the exchange of securities and funds between trading parties. Effective management of settlement risk is critical to maintaining the stability and integrity of financial markets. Institutions typically mitigate this risk through various measures such as delivery-versus-payment (DVP) mechanisms, which ensure that securities and payments are exchanged simultaneously.

Central clearing facilities and settlement systems incorporate safeguards to minimize settlement risk further. These include real-time settlement capabilities, margin requirements, and regulatory oversight. Proper risk management practices in settlement help prevent systemic disruptions caused by counterparty defaults, thereby preserving confidence in the clearing system.

Frameworks and Regulatory Requirements

Regulatory frameworks governing risk management in clearing are designed to ensure the stability and integrity of clearing institutions. They establish standardized procedures and risk thresholds that mitigate operational and financial hazards.

Key frameworks include international standards such as the Principles for Financial Market Infrastructures (PFMI) by the Committee on Payments and Market Infrastructures (CPMI) and Basel III requirements. These regulations enforce capital adequacy, margin requirements, and liquidity management.

Compliance with these frameworks involves implementing rigorous risk assessment techniques, periodic stress testing, and robust transparency measures. Regular audits and supervisory oversight ensure that clearing institutions adhere to best practices, maintaining resilience against potential defaults or market shocks.

Role of Central Counterparties in Risk Management

Central counterparties (CCPs) play a vital role in risk management within clearing operations. They act as intermediary entities between buyers and sellers, thereby reducing counterparty risk by guaranteeing the performance of both parties in a transaction. This centralization enhances stability and confidence in financial markets.

CCPs employ rigorous risk management frameworks to monitor participant creditworthiness continuously. They require margin collateral and enforce daily mark-to-market procedures, which help contain potential losses before they escalate. By doing so, CCPs mitigate credit and market risks effectively, maintaining operational resilience.

Furthermore, CCPs implement advanced risk controls, such as stress testing and default management procedures. These measures prepare them for extreme scenarios, minimizing systemic risk. Their role is integral in fostering transparency and reducing settlement risk across clearing institutions, aligning with regulatory standards aimed at safeguarding financial stability.

Cross-Border Clearing Complexities

Cross-border clearing introduces several complexities that can impact risk management in clearing institutions. Key challenges include legal differences, regulatory discrepancies, and currency risks across jurisdictions. These factors increase operational and credit risks, requiring robust oversight and coordination.

Legal discrepancies can lead to conflicting contract enforcement and settlement procedures. Clearing institutions must navigate diverse legal frameworks, which can prolong settlement times and elevate settlement risk. Uniform standards and international agreements help mitigate these issues.

Regulatory discrepancies pose another challenge. Different jurisdictions enforce varying rules for capital requirements, margining, and reporting. These inconsistencies can result in compliance gaps and increased systemic risk. Harmonized regulatory standards are essential for effective risk management in cross-border clearing.

Currency fluctuations and exchange rate volatility add further risk. They can affect collateral values and settlement amounts, amplifying market and credit risks. To address this, clearing institutions often employ currency hedging and real-time monitoring systems. Managing these complexities is vital for maintaining stability in cross-border clearing operations.

Cascading Defaults

Cascading defaults occur when the failure of one participant triggers a chain reaction, causing multiple counterparties to default sequentially. This phenomenon significantly amplifies systemic risk within the clearing process, threatening market stability.

In a cascading default, the initial insolvency may force clearinghouses to cover losses, exposing other members to financial strain. If these members are unable to meet their obligations, they may default as well, perpetuating the cycle. This domino effect can destabilize entire markets rapidly.

Managing cascading defaults requires robust risk mitigation strategies, including rigorous collateral requirements and stress testing. Central counterparties play a critical role here by acting as intermediaries, absorbing shocks to prevent defaults from spreading. However, the interconnectedness of clearing members remains a challenge in containment.

The complexity of cross-border clearing arrangements further complicates prevention. Different regulatory regimes and market structures can hinder swift action against cascading defaults, making continuous assessment and advanced risk models essential for ensuring systemic resilience.
